Synchronizing Multiple USRP RIO Devices (Optional)
To set up a higher channel-count system, you can synchronize two or more USRP RIO devices so that they share clock and PPS signals.
Note Synchronizing multiple USRP RIO devices requires a CDA-2990 accessory.
Ensure that all hardware is set up as previously indicated.
- Connect the REF IN port of the USRP RIO device to the first 10 MHz OUT port of the CDA-2990 using a standard SMA (m)-to-SMA (m) cable.
- Connect the PPS TRIG IN port of the USRP RIO device to the PPS OUT port of the CDA-2990 using a standard SMA (m)-to-SMA (m) cable.
-
Repeat steps 1 and 2 to synchronize additional USRP RIO devices using the additional ports on the CDA-2990 (optional).
